Lane's Arabic-English Lexicon

كِظَاظٌ

Root: كظ

Full Definition

كِظَاظٌ : see 3, of which it is an Verbal.Noun
2 Also, Difficulty, or distress, and fatigue, in an affair, such as takes away the breath. And Grief, or disquietude, or anxiety, occasioned by war, filling the heart.
